Tools● distributed version control system● a build tool (project management tool)● software artifact repository● continuous integration server● many environments - test, staging,

production, etc.

Take advantage of the VCS● use a distributed VCS (git or similar)● ‘master’ branch only for releases● ‘develop’ contains the next release ● use feature branches

Some popular build automation tools

Tool Mostly used for languages

make C/C++ mostly

distcc C/C++ mostly

rake Ruby

Apache Ant Java

Apaceh Maven JVM langs, JavaScript,PHP

Gradle JVM languages, generic

sbt Scala, JVM

Grunt JavaScript

Continuous Integration

Simple CI definition

A set of software engineering practices that speed up the delivery of software by

decreasing integration times.

In practice● build application on commit● run unit tests on commit● run integration test on commit● execute other post-build jobs

My attempt to achieve CD● keep everything in version control● standard deployment infrastructure (Debian stable VM’

s)● build a single artifact - .deb package - that builds and

starts our app● rely on Jenkins automated build● automated integration testing, via Jenkins● automated acceptance testing, via Jenkins

Conclusion

The key test is that a business sponsor could request that the current development version of the software can be deployed into production at a moment's notice - and nobody would bat an

eyelid, let alone panic.(Martin Fowler)
